Betty Carver-Brewer, of Sedalia, looks over merchandise during the Dollar General Store Grand Opening, at 2500 W. Broadway Blvd., Saturday. Dollar General opened its doors to shoppers at 8 a.m. Carver-Brewer said she was the 50th person through the doors and was excited to win a $10 gift card. The store relocated from the strip mall just down the street on Broadway Boulevard.

A long line forms a little after 8 a.m. Saturday at the new Dollar General Store on West Broadway Boulevard. The first 50 adult shoppers received a $10 Dollar General gift card and the first 200 shoppers received a Dollar General tote bag with complimentary product samples.
